Signs of Steering or Suspension Problems

Detecting steering or suspension issues in your vehicle is essential for both your safety and the longevity of your car. Here are some common signs to watch out for:

Uneven Tire Wear

If your tires wear unevenly, it could indicate steering or suspension problems. Misaligned wheels or worn-out components can cause uneven tire wear, reducing tire lifespan and decreasing handling performance.

Vibrations or Shaking

If you notice your steering wheel vibrating or your vehicle shaking while driving, it may be due to worn-out shocks or struts. This can lead to a bumpy and uncomfortable ride, making it necessary to address the issue promptly.

Difficulty Steering

A sudden increase in the effort required to turn the steering wheel, or if it feels loose or unresponsive, could indicate problems with your power steering system or tie rods. This can affect your ability to control your vehicle, posing a safety risk.

Clunking or Knocking Noises

Unusual noises, such as clunking or knocking when you hit a bump or navigate rough terrain, may indicate damaged steering and suspension components. Ignoring these noises can lead to more significant issues over time.

Drifting or Pulling

If your vehicle tends to drift or pull to one side while driving, it may indicate alignment problems or issues with your front suspension. This affects handling and poses a safety hazard, as it can lead to accidents if left unaddressed.

Inspection and Service Frequency

Regular inspections and servicing of your steering and suspension components are vital to ensure your vehicle’s safety and performance. We recommend the following guidelines:

Inspection Frequency

Every 20,000 to 25,000 kilometres: It’s advisable to have your steering and suspension systems inspected by our skilled technicians at least once a year or every 20,000 to 25,000 kilometres. However, more frequent inspections may be necessary if you frequently drive on rough roads or hit potholes.

Service Frequency

Shocks and Struts Replacement: Shocks and struts typically have a lifespan of 80,000 to 160,000 kilometres. However, if you notice signs of wear and tear or experience a decline in ride quality, our team can assess and replace them as needed.

Factors Contributing to Premature Wear

Several factors can contribute to premature wear and tear of your steering and suspension components:

Road Conditions

Frequent exposure to potholes, rough roads, and debris can accelerate wear on your steering and suspension systems. Driving cautiously and having your vehicle inspected regularly is essential if you frequently encounter these conditions.

Lack of Maintenance

Neglecting routine maintenance can lead to premature wear of components. Regular inspections and timely servicing can identify issues before they become major problems.

Overloading

Carrying heavy loads or towing without proper equipment can strain your suspension components, causing premature wear. Be mindful of your vehicle’s weight limits and avoid exceeding them.

Environmental Factors

Exposure to extreme weather conditions, such as extreme heat or salt from winter road treatments, can accelerate corrosion and wear on steering and suspension components. Rust and corrosion can weaken these parts, leading to reduced performance.
